On 22/23 February, Belpark hosted a 2 day training camp with 20+ members interested in competing on the Mens and Ladies National Series Championship this year. The session was led by coach Eamonn Tilley and included a BRIC session in the Phoenix Park, 2x pool sessions in Terenure, a run session in Bushy Park, a turbo session, strength & conditioning as well as video analysis on the swim and run sessions.
